Patent number: 10443186Abstract: A steam iron (10) comprises a steam generator (15) having a main body portion (15a) including an electrical heating element (16) to heat the steam generator (15), and an ironing plate (13) coupled to the steam generator (15) via a thermal coupling and configured to be passively heated by conduction of heat from the steam generator (15) via the thermal coupling. The thermal coupling between the steam generator (15) and the ironing plate (13) comprises an indirect thermal path formed by a flange (22) of the steam generator (15), the flange (22) being in contact with the ironing plate (13) and being spaced from the main body portion (15a) of the steam generator (15), the flange (22) also being configured to space the main body portion (15a) of the steam generator (15) from the ironing plate (13) to restrict the conduction of heat from the main body portion (15a) of the steam generator (15) to the ironing plate (13).Type: GrantFiled: January 29, 2018Date of Patent: October 15, 2019Assignee: KONINKLIJKE PHILIPS N.V.Inventors: William Wai Lik Wong, Mohankumar Valiyambath Krishnan, Luck Wee Png, Linfang Xu

Patent number: 10132026Abstract: The invention relates to a fabric sensor (1) for determining a fabric type. The fabric sensor (1) comprises a first structural component (2) comprising a first sensing surface (3), and a second structural component (4) comprising a second sensing surface (5). The first structural component (2) and the second structural component (4) are movable relative to each other to form a closed arrangement wherein the first sensing surface (3) and the second sensing surface (5) hold the fabric. The fabric sensor (1) also comprises a thickness measurement mechanism (6) for measuring a thickness of the fabric when the fabric is held between the first sensing surface (3) and the second sensing surface (5). The fabric sensor (1) also comprises a processing unit (7) coupled to the thickness measurement mechanism (6) and at least one of the first sensing surface (3) and the second sensing surface (5).Type: GrantFiled: November 28, 2016Date of Patent: November 20, 2018Assignee: KONINKLIJKE PHILIPS N.V.Inventors: Mohankumar Valiyambath Krishnan, Linfang Xu, Wai Lik William Wong

Patent number: 10081904Abstract: The present application relates to a hand-held steaming device (10). The hand-held steaming device comprises a steam generating surface (4A), a heater (5) to heat the steam generating surface, a water supply unit (6) to supply water to the steam generating surface and a sensor (12) configured to detect the inclination of the steam generating surface with respect to the horizontal. The hand-held steaming device further comprises a controller (11) configured to perform a user selectable descaling process wherein the heater is operated to heat the steam generating surface to a first temperature and the water supply unit is operated to supply water to the steam generating surface at a first flow rate to remove scale from the steam generating surface.Type: GrantFiled: August 25, 2015Date of Patent: September 25, 2018Assignee: KONINKLIJKE PHILIPS N.V.Inventors: Mohankumar Valiyambath Krishnan, Linfang Xu
